Fundly.com Brings Philanthropy To The Internet & Warms My Heart

If you are searching for a good cause to donate to, or a few hundred causes if you are really feeling generous, then look no further than Fundly.com. Fundly is for people who have a “cause” or a “fundraiser” that they want to launch, and have the need for a quick and easy micro-site to be developed to get their campaign started with ease!

After creating your fundraising campaign, you can implement videos and images along with access to social media sharing tools, so that your fundraising efforts go viral.  As I checked out the campaigns, I really felt deep in my heart that this is a good thing.  The website describes itself as:  Fundly has rapidly become the largest online social fundraising platform in the United States. Individuals and organizations raising funds for non-profits, charities, politics, schools, clubs, teams, groups, and others, have raised over $230 million using Fundly’s social fundraising platform.

Fundly is designed to empower anyone and any cause to tap into the robust individual giving marketplace and raise money online for causes by:

  •  Making it easy for anyone to get started fundraising online via sites such as Facebook and Twitter in minutes – no IT set-up, no configuration, and no waiting.
  • Empowering supporters to reach out to their friends and other connections with branded tools, including e-mail and social networking.
  • Supporting volunteer fundraising with incentives and accountability by making fundraising progress accessible and easy to understand.Instilling the practice of driving a lifecycle that converts donors into advocates and fundraisers.

Some of the organizations that use Fundly include the Silicon Valley Education Foundation, Recovery Circles Foundation, The American Red Cross of Silicon Valley, Farmhands Boost Inc., Special Operations Warrior Foundation, the Democratic Governor’s Association, Sen. Barbara Boxer (D-CA), and Meg Whitman for Governor (R-CA).

Fundly.com boasts that “they are the #1 online fundraising platform for social good causes of any shape and size. If you need to raise money, you should be using Fundly, because they provide free fundraising websites for non profits, schools, politics, faith-based groups, sports teams, and more. No matter what you need to fund raise for, you can use fundly. There are no up front or monthly costs, just a small percentage fee per donation Fundly helps a cause generate, and the credit card costs are included into it too.

Over 25,000 campaigns have raise over $250 Million online to date.
